Key Characteristics to think about When Upgrading
one. Material Good quality
The durability and clarity of motorbike windshields depend on the resources used. The two most common components are:
Polycarbonate: Noted for its outstanding effects resistance, polycarbonate motorbike windshields are just about unbreakable and provide great protection.
Acrylic: Delivers better optical clarity and scratch resistance but is much more liable to cracking below significant impact.
For riders who prioritize basic safety and longevity, polycarbonate windshields are frequently the only option.
2. Peak and Sizing
Selecting the appropriate height for motorcycle windshields is important for reducing wind turbulence even though protecting distinct visibility. The windshield really should direct airflow above the rider’s helmet devoid of obstructing the view.
Quick windshields best website give a sportier appear but might not give complete wind security.
Medium windshields balance design and wind resistance, well suited for metropolis Driving and average-speed journey.
Tall windshields present maximum safety for touring and freeway Driving, reducing wind noise and tiredness.
three. Adjustability
Some bike windshields provide adjustable peak and angle options, allowing for riders to customize wind safety based on speed and climatic conditions. This element is particularly handy for touring and experience motorcycles in which adaptability is important.
four. Aerodynamic Design
Upgrading to some windshield using an aerodynamic form allows reduce drag and improve gas effectiveness. Curved and bubble-formed bike windshields optimize airflow, ensuring a smoother trip at increased speeds.
five. Tint and UV Security
Tinted bike windshields reduce glare from your Sunshine, boosting visibility all through daytime rides. Some models also consist of UV safety to avoid fading and cracking after some time. Even so, riders really should ensure that tinting won't compromise nighttime visibility.
6. Mounting and Compatibility
Not all motorcycle windshields in shape each individual bike design. When upgrading, assure compatibility Using the motorbike’s make and design. Some windshields feature common mounting kits, while some demand distinct brackets. Right set up is important for steadiness and success.
